We will once again be returning to the neurologist at Akron Children's Hospital, this time for Gavin.
You may recall that Gavin has been having *absent seizures*. They are triggered by sleep, hyperventilation and lights. I don't know how we can avoid those things.
Anyway, we are going to discuss how his current meds, at their current dose, aren't working. They other thing on the agenda is an extended VEEG. The neurologist has said that Gavin needs to have at least a 48 hour VEEG. Basically, Gavin would move into the hospital for 2 days and be hooked up to the leads and monitored for seizure activity.
We are suspecting they also happen in his sleep because he's been wetting the bed and that is not normal for him.
Of course, that could also be the result of the other neurological things going on right now. Either way, we aim to find some answers.
